On Fri, Jan 20, 2023 at 05:47:27PM +0800, Jianhua Lu wrote:
> Add Kinetic KTZ8866 backlight binding documentation.
>
> Signed-off-by: Jianhua Lu <lujianhua000@gmail.com>
> [...]
>
> di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/leds/backlight/kinetic,ktz8866.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/leds/backlight/kinetic,ktz8866.yaml
> new file mode 100644
> index 000000000000..b1d0ade0dfb6
> --- /dev/null
> +++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/leds/backlight/kinetic,ktz8866.yaml
> @@ -0,0 +1,74 @@
> [...]
> +  current-ramping-time-ms:
> +    description: LED current ramping time in milliseconds.
> +    enum: [2, 4, 8, 16, 32, 64, 128, 192, 256, 320, 384, 448, 512, 576, 640]

This doesn't look like it goes low enough (wasn't there a value lower
than 2?).
